This page sets out the approval path for discounts on deals above the Tier-3 threshold. Standard discounting on the Corvale platform remains capped at 15%. Anything between 15% and 25% requires sign-off from the relevant department head plus finance review. Above 25%, approval escalates to the pricing committee, which meets fortnightly. Heads of department should ensure their teams log justification in the deal record before escalating. The commercial reasoning behind these thresholds appears below.

management briefing: Only 7 of the 120 pilot accounts renewed Ralael, so a churn review is set for January 1.

## Deployment

Welcome aboard! Before you deploy Larkmill anywhere, know that it talks to the Quillbase pricing API upstream, and that API falls over more often than we'd like. So we wrap every call in a circuit breaker: after a run of failures it opens, requests short-circuit to cached prices, and after a cooldown it half-opens to probe. Don't disable it in staging — we test the breaker paths there on purpose. When you provision a new environment, set the breaker configuration to these values.

deployment values, kagug-bagef:
wenius:
  pin: 8006
  tenant: tameth
  seal: seal_6cc08e04
  metrics_host: metrics.wenius.torvaworks.corp
  standby_team: jormir
  escalation: julvan-istius
  nonce: a127de

Service Accounts — DepthDial Autoscaler. Hey on-call folks: the DepthDial autoscaler reads queue depth from the internal MetricsHub service using the svc-depthdial account. If scaling stalls, first check MetricsHub reachability, then the account's token age. Restarting the pod re-reads secrets, so that's usually the quick fix. If you need to test MetricsHub directly, use the key below.

gateway credential: kto15_8KtvEYSD8WJ9Uyq